iOS 7.1: Is the Pangu Jailbreak Safe?
- The Chinese hacker group Pangu has released an untethered jailbreak for iOS 7.1. Such a jailbreak has already been achieved by other hackers, but no jailbreak has been published by them.
- The evad3rs developers are known for their iPhone jailbreaks. However, you didn't want to release one for iOS 7.1. You can only expect a jailbreak for iOS 8 again.
- The Pangu jailbreak works like any other jailbreak. According to experts, this is also virus-free. You can find the jailbreak in our CHIP download area.
- Since the Chinese developer group Pangu is relatively unknown, we do not recommend using the jailbreak. In the worst case, this could render your iPhone unusable.
- We advise you to jailbreak for iOS 7 instead. Alternatively, you can wait for iOS 8, which will be released in autumn 2014.
